When we have a transaction that requires us to complete the CTR, can we tell the customer that we are completing this form or is it forbidden?

You can tell them - especially since you'll be needing a lot of information on them (i.e. occupation, social security #, birthdate, DL information). It's the suspicious activity reports that you can't reveal.

Agreed. And while some believe that disclosing this is contributing to structuring if the transaction is changed, I disagree. As noted, you could have a SAR as a result. Some banks have a pamphlet that they provide to answer CTR questions. This provides consistent responses.
